Toby Corbett was born in London England and as a child immigrated to the Pacific Northwest. He graduated from the University of Washington studying painting with African-American artist Jacob Lawrence.
Corbett's skills as a painter led to an initial career in regional theatre as a scenic artist. After moving to New York City he started working as a scenic designer for numerous off Broadway theatres. His work in the theatre led to a career as a production designer for television and film.
Corbett has continued to work on his own artwork throughout his design career. In the last five years he has been exhibiting his work in various galleries around Los Angeles. The Creative Arts Center, a large municipal gallery in Burbank California gave him is first one man show in 2001. In 2006 he completed a residency at the Cooper Union School of Art and Architecture in New York City.
